Fisher-Price Thomas the Train Take-N-Play Around the Rails with Thomas2012's Around the Rails with Thomas is a first-of-its-kind playset in Take-n-Play's line!It's another TnP set coming in at under $25, and some of those include a train, either an oval or figure 8 track, and two "destinations", this one is a first, with THREE destinations (Ffarquhar Quarry, Sodor Airport, Knapford Station), and three connected circular tracks stretching out two feet (with two points to connect it up to other sets or additional track)!Although it's a few bucks more (Fisher-Price's January 2013 MSRP is $20, and my grandson's was $19.97 at WalMart), it's a lot more track for Thomas (included!) to be able to travel, and has a total of 10 playing pieces!It's red handle becomes a pass-through gate between two of the destinations.It makes its debut on the 2012 Collector Checklist, and is really a great value.

The beauty of these TnP playsets is that he can choose one to easily disconnect from the others, fold up and take with us on excursions!Thirteen of his 32 TnP playsets have MSRP's of under $25 they are (in order of introduction):Tote-a-Train Playbox, Colin at the Wharf, Thomas at the Farm, Percy's Mail Delivery, Tidmouth Tunnel, Toby at Trotter's Farm, Sir Handel at Great Waterton, Sodor Engine Wash, Talking Diesel's Fuel & Freight Delivery, Sodor Paint Shop, Around the Rails with Thomas, Muddy Adventure, and Sodor Lumber Company.They're definitely the simplest to "TAKE N PLAY" with!

My 2 year old LOVES trains and spends hours playing with his wooden Thomas set. However, they don't travel well and we are often away from home. So, when I saw this set on sale a few days before a few day trip in a hotel, I thought "why not?". It was a great decision. I added a Percy with cargo cars which all fit inside this compact set, making for a self-contained package. When folded, this set is about the size of a salad plate and just over an inch thick. My son spent many hours playing with this over that first long weekend, refusing some of his other favorite toys. He really enjoyed getting the trains down the 'hill', the little ramp that the thickness of the case makes on one end when it's all folded, and under the 'bridge' made by the handle. The engines on the TNP sets are diecast and about 3/4 the size of the wooden engines. That makes them very appealing for little hands. My son wants to take the TNP Thomas with him everywhere, something he's never done with the wooden engines. When we got home from our trip, he immediately wanted to set up his wooden track but he still askes to take the TNP Thomas with him out of the house and we reserve the TNP track for travel. So, it's a nice balance. We won't invest in some of the other, more elaborate TNP sets as our real goal for this is travel ease and this set fills that niche really nicely while many of the others are pretty cumbersome, even when folded. But, I can see the value of each set. For the price you can pay away from Amazon, this really was a great, portable set for anyyoung train lover.
